Cantonese has six tones, or nine, and both answers are correct
The disagreement looks like a factual dispute and is not one. Three of the nine are the same pitches on syllables ending in a stop, so whether you count them depends on what you think a tone is.

"Cantonese has nine tones." Also "Cantonese has six tones." Both figures circulate in course pages and rankings, often as an unexplained range rather than two counting conventions.
It reads like one of those facts somebody got wrong. It is not. Both numbers are right, and which one you use says something about what you are counting.
What the extra three are
The Education University of Hong Kong's Cantonese corpus states the position plainly: there are six tones, and others list up to nine or even eleven. The extra three all come from the entering tone of Middle Chinese, which appears on syllables ending in /-p -t -k/.
The pitch contours of those three are not new. They are the same pitches as three of the six, occurring on a syllable that stops short. Because they only ever appear in that environment and the six never do, the two sets are in complementary distribution — they can be merged without losing any distinction. That is why Jyutping, the standard romanisation, numbers six.
So the nine-tone count is not a claim that Cantonese makes nine pitch distinctions. It is a traditional classification that counts syllable types, not pitch contours.
Why this is a good disagreement to understand
It is a clean example of something that recurs everywhere in this field: a number that varies because the unit varies, dressed up as a number that varies because people disagree.
The same shape shows up in how many characters you need to read Chinese, where two governments publish two lists for two languages and the figures get merged. And it shows up in vocabulary size, where estimates differ threefold depending on whether the unit is a word family or a lemma.
In every case the useful question is not "which number is right" but "what is being counted".
What it means for the time estimate
The six-versus-nine convention does not change the estimate. Cantonese sits in FSI's hardest band alongside Mandarin, but a shared total cannot tell us how much of either language's difficulty comes from tone. It certainly cannot prove that tone count is irrelevant: FSI reports whole-language training schedules, not a breakdown by pronunciation, grammar, vocabulary or writing.
What the linguistic source does establish is narrower and more useful: the three entering tones do not add three new pitch contours. A learner still has to hear and produce unfamiliar contrasts and handle stopped syllables, but switching the label from six to nine does not add three independent tones to the syllabus.
The practical version: a learner has six numbered tone patterns in Jyutping and must also recognise how pitch behaves on syllables ending in /-p -t -k/. Whether a textbook groups those as six or nine changes the description, not the sounds — and the full Cantonese estimate does not move either way.
